Plume et Palette Shop in France in World Showcase at Epcot; opened on October 1, 1982. Art, Limoges porcelain, and crystal are featured in this shop designed with beautiful wood paneling and cabinets, and wrought-iron balustrades. Fine paintings by French artists were shown on the mezzanine.

Plaza Swan Boats Attraction on the hub in Magic Kingdom Park at Walt Disney World, opening May 20, 1973, and operating occasionally during peak periods until August 1983.

Pleasence, Donald (1919-1995) Actor; appeared in Escape to Witch Mountain (Deranian), and on television in The Horsemasters. He appeared on The Disney Channel in Black Arrow.
